摘要
Mild cognitive impairment (MCI) is a very unstable transition state between normal aging and dementia. Due to lack of accurate treatment and with high risk of dementia transformation, early diagnosis and intervention of MCI has become very important. In view of the limitations of current MCI screening methods dominated by neuropsychological testing and intervention measures dominated by traditional occupational therapy (OT), this paper proposes one intelligent framework based on online chess and cards games, which integrates online behaviour big data's MCI screening and game cognitive OT methods. Thus, a new method of screening and rehabilitation intervention for potential patients with MCI will be realised through the routine tracks of the actions online.
